At Yoganga Healing, we often return to one simple truth — the heart is more than just an organ that keeps us alive. It is also the center of our emotions, our energy, and our inner balance . When the heart feels heavy, life feels heavy too. We may notice restlessness in the mind, tension in the body, or even small struggles in daily life that suddenly feel bigger. The heart is deeply connected to how we feel and how we experience the world around us. A joyful heart brings lightness, peace, and clarity. But when the heart carries pain or unexpressed emotions, it can create stress, sadness, or a sense of being disconnected from ourselves and others. This is why healing the heart is so important . It is not only about emotional health but also about our overall wellbeing — how we think, how we breathe, how we relate to others, and how we live each day. A healed and open heart allows us to return to our natural state of love, balance, and peace. What Does Healing the Heart Mean? Healing the heart does not mean avoiding emotions or forcing ourselves to “be positive.” It means understanding emotions as movements of life energy. When we feel sadness, anger, or even deep love, the body responds with changes in breath, heartbeat, and energy flow. These shifts are natural. But problems begin when we suppress emotions — holding them inside instead of allowing them to move. Over time, this creates: Tension in the chest and throat Overthinking and sleeplessness Anxiety and restlessness A feeling of emotional heaviness Healing the heart begins when we stop fighting emotions and start acknowledging them with awareness. The Heart and the Mind Connection Emotions always begin in the body. First, there are physical changes — in the belly, chest, or throat. If we don’t allow expression, this energy rises into the thinking mind, creating endless doubts and inner chatter. We may ask ourselves: “Why am I feeling this way?” , “Should I speak up or stay quiet?” , “What if people don’t understand me?” This cycle of thoughts leaves us tired and disconnected. The heart contracts, and the mind becomes restless. Over time, this creates a loop where the mind controls the heart, instead of the heart guiding the mind. True healing comes when we learn to bring attention back to the heart and body, instead of being lost in thoughts. In that simple shift of awareness, both the mind and the heart begin to find peace again. Yoga and Healing the Heart At Yoganga Healing, we see emotions not just as mental or physical changes, but also as energetic shifts. Every emotion carries pranic movement — a flow of life energy. If this energy is blocked, it creates heaviness and imbalance. Yoga practices such as asana (postures), breathwork, and gentle chest-opening movements help release this energy. Simple practices like Parvatasana (raised arms pose), Gomukhasana (cow-face pose), or gentle heart-opening stretches expand the chest, relax the diaphragm, and allow emotions to move freely. These postures are not only physical exercises — they are a way to reconnect with the subtle heart energy, creating space for healing and inner balance. Even taking a few moments to stretch your arms in the morning or gently open your chest after a stressful meeting can help release trapped emotions and bring calmness to your day. Most people think that relaxation is very simple, just recline and close your eyes. You are tired so you go to bed and think that is relaxation. But unless you are free from muscular, mental and emotional tensions, you are never relaxed. Even while sleeping, thoughts and worries revolve in the mind, so that the tense person wakes up feeling exhausted. In order to relax completely, the inner tensions of the body, emotions and mind must be released, then the actual state of relaxation dawns. The practice of yoga Nidra is the scientific method of removing these tensions.
